- Oman is a culturally rich and traditional country. When visiting mosques or public places, wear clothing that covers shoulders and knees. Women may need a headscarf at religious sites.
- During the holy month of Ramadan, eating, drinking, or smoking in public during daylight hours is prohibited.
- Always ask for permission before photographing locals, especially women. Be mindful that photography is restricted in certain areas, such as military sites.
- In Oman, the weekend falls on Friday and Saturday. Some businesses and attractions may have reduced hours on Fridays.
- Oman places a high value on its natural landscapes. Littering is frowned upon, and preserving the environment is a shared responsibility.
- Oman's official currency is the Omani Rial (OMR). Credit cards are widely accepted in urban areas, but it's advisable to carry cash when traveling to remote regions.
- Comfortable walking shoes are a must for exploring forts, souqs, and mountainous landscapes.
